Wall cracking in Dubai is primarily caused by thermal movement — the temperature differential between outdoor air (which can exceed 45°C in summer) and air-conditioned interior spaces drives constant expansion and contraction in the building structure. This is normal in the UAE climate and affects virtually all buildings after a period. The correct treatment depends on crack type: hairline cracks require cleaning, flexible filler with mesh tape, and skim coat before painting. Wider or moisture-driven cracks require epoxy or polyurethane injection. Painting directly over any crack without this preparation results in the same crack reappearing within months.
Microcement is a cement-based coating applied 2–3 mm thick over existing surfaces to create a completely seamless, contemporary finish. It is suitable for Dubai apartments when applied by specialists. The critical requirements are: correct substrate preparation (the existing surface must be clean, stable, and properly primed), multiple thin-layer application, and protective sealing after full curing. Microcement is water-resistant when sealed and can be used in bathroom walls and shower areas. Poorly applied microcement — thin primer, single thick coat, inadequate sealing — will crack or delaminate. We do not cut corners on this finish.
Stucco Antico (Stucco Veneziano) is a genuine polished plaster finish — lime-based plaster trowelled and burnished by hand in multiple layers to produce a marble-like surface with natural depth, variation, and light reflection. It is not a paint effect — it is a material applied in layers. The result has a tactile quality and visual depth that no paint product replicates convincingly. It is more expensive and time-intensive than paint effects, but lasts indefinitely when properly applied. JOTUN Lady Design Pearl is a high-quality paint-based metallic effect — faster to apply and more budget-accessible, with an excellent result in the right setting.
Yes. Hidden LED coves can be added to existing apartments without structural changes. The installation involves a gypsum framework fixed below the existing ceiling slab with a recessed channel to house the LED strip. The LED transformer is concealed within the ceiling cavity or a small access panel. We assess ceiling height at the site visit — there must be adequate clearance to maintain a comfortable room height after the new ceiling is installed. Typical clearance requirement is 15–25 cm depending on the ceiling design.
